POSITION SUMMARY
The Project Administration Officer is responsible for scheduling installations (internal and outsourced), auditing installations, following up on installation deficiencies, communicating/coordinating with Customers, collaborating with Customer Service and for ensuring that the Installation Team achieves their installation schedule objectives of quality, efficiency and Customer service while consistently and thoroughly complying with Health and Safety standards and policies, the Collective Agreement and Tayco policies and procedures.
